§ 2606 — Aggravated assault of unborn child

Pennsylvania·Title 18 CRIMES AND OFFENSES·Part PART II·Ch. 26 CRIMES AGAINST UNBORN CHILD
(a)Offense.--A person commits aggravated assault of an unborn child if he attempts to cause serious bodily injury to the unborn child or causes such injury intentionally, knowingly or recklessly under circumstances manifesting extreme indifference to the life of the unborn child.
(b)Grading.--Aggravated assault of an unborn child is a felony of the first degree.
